Set on the third floor of an attractive purpose-built development, is a bright and generously proportioned one bedroom apartment extending to approximately 483 sq ft. The property offers well-balanced accommodation throughout and is ideally positioned within the ever-popular St. John’s Estate in the heart of N1.
Flooded with natural light from large windows, the spacious reception room provides an inviting living and dining space with ample room for both relaxing and working from home. The separate kitchen is well laid out with plenty of storage and workspace, while the substantial double bedroom offers excellent proportions and a calm, airy feel. A modern bathroom and additional built-in storage complete the accommodation.
The apartment enjoys a clean, contemporary aesthetic throughout, with neutral décor, wood flooring and an abundance of natural light enhancing the sense of space. The well-maintained block sits within an attractive setting in this established residential estate.
Crondall Court is enviably located moments from the vibrant amenities of Upper Street, Shoreditch and Hoxton, with a superb selection of independent cafés, restaurants, bars and boutiques all within easy reach. Excellent transport links are nearby, including Angel, Old Street and Hoxton stations, providing swift access across the City, West End and beyond. The green open spaces of Shoreditch Park and Regent’s Canal are also close at hand, making this an ideal home for first-time buyers, professionals or investors alike.
